Fat: The Good, Bad And The Ugly Sides
Not all types of fat is dangerous. We need some healthy fat too. Here are 7 types of fat you should know about...
We heard that fat is bad; so we try to consciously avoid all kinds of fat in the foods we consume. But not all fat is bad. There are some healthy types too.
Your body needs the optimum amount of healthy fat too in order to carry out with its functions harmoniously.

It is important to know about both the healthy fats and the dangerous ones too. Here are the details of all types of fat. Try to avoid the unhealthy ones and include the healthy types in your diet.

Monounsaturated Fat
It is available in avocados and olive oil. It is necessary for healthy metabolism.

Omega-3 Fat
This type of fat is good for your brain. It also minimises the risk of Alzeimer's and heart disease too. It is available in fish like salmon and seeds like flaxseeds.

Saturated Fat
It is found in sources like meat and cheese. This type of fat is not too bad nor is it too good.

Polyunsaturated Fat
It is found in walnuts and canola oil. When you consume it in optimum amounts, it is good for health. It can reduce the risk of type 2 diabetes, heart disease and cholesterol issues.

Omega 6 Fatty Acids
Sources include sunflower oil and corn oil. Over consumption of this type of fat could cause inflammation and that could increase the risk of several other health issues.

Trans Fat
This type of fat could clog your arteries, affect your liver and also can directly contribute to heart disease. Margarine is one good example.
